Linux software raid fc6

Raid 10 is a combine of raid 0 and raid 1 to form a raid 10. Bug 217291 fc6 does not recognize fc4 software raid upgrade fails summary. Currently, linux supports the following raid levels quoting from the man page. Vista sees the drive just fine as drive 1 and with two partitions. This tutorial explains how to view, list, create, add, remove, delete, resize, format, mount and configure raid levels 0, 1 and 5 in linux step by step with practical examples. Oraclebase configuring software raid on oracle linux 6. In software raid you take a bunch of regular disks, partition them, and use the md driver in the linux kernel to create a raid array on a set of the partitions. Windows software raid storage space has a mixed reputation yes, a euphemism among server administrators. The best way to create a raid array on linux is to use the mdadm tool. June 26, 2009 not that long ago, weve had a long, extensive tutorial on gparted, a powerful and friendly partitioning software that allows you to configure your drives and partitions for installations of multiple operating systems. Step by step config raid for redhat enterprise linux. This array of devices often contains redundancy and the devices are often disk drives, hence the acronym raid which stands for a. Configure software raid on a linux vm azure linux virtual.

Creating a software raid array in operating system software is the easiest way to go. Thats very wrong good luck doing software raid with windows have fun with that windows cant exist on a striped partition linux can be installed on a software raid however boot must be on a separate partition as for ubuntu you need to grab the alternate install cd which is easy to setup a raid on not the standard install cd. Detecting, querying and testing this section is about life with a software raid system, thats communicating with the arrays and tinkertoying them. To view the status of software raids, you can cat procmdstat to view useful information about that status of your linux software raid. There are multiple partitions on the disks each part of a different raid array. The md driver provides virtual devices that are created from one or more independent underlying devices. Grub installed just fine with fc6 and im able to boot from linux grub if i change my bios and select that raid configuration. Fc6 does not recognize fc4 software raid upgrade fails keywords. The following screenshots show how you setup raid during the centos setup. Still, its been too long, so i thought id drop a note to let you know whats new in the linux part of my life. If you are working as a linux system administrator or linux system engineer or you are already a storage engineer or you are planning to start your career in field of linux or you are preparing for any linux certification exam like rhce or you are preparing for linux admin interview then the the understanding of concept of raid become so important for you along with its. Creating software raid0 stripe on two devices using. Feb 20, 2008 a raid array, no matter how many disks are in it, looks like a single logical storage drive to your system. In testing both software and hardware raid performance i employed six 750gb samsung sata drives in three raid configurations 5, 6, and 10.

Lastly i hope the steps from the article to configure software raid 0 array on linux was helpful. The drives used for testing were four ocztoshiba trion 150 120gb ssds. Linux software raid often called mdraid or mdraid makes the use of raid possible without a hardware raid controller. Typically this can be used to improve performance and allow for improved throughput compared to using just a single disk. Linux software raid provides redundancy across partitions and hard disks, but it tends to be slower and less reliable than raid provided by a hardwarebased raid disk controller. Any raid setup that requires a software driver to work is actually oftware raid, not hardware raid. All controllers ich8r and jmb363 are set to ahci in the bios of the asus p5bdeluxe. How to set up software raid 0 for windows and linux pc gamer. Ive personally seen a software raid 1 beat an lsi hardware raid 1 that was using the same drives. Operating system will access raid device as a regular hard disk, no matter whether it is a software raid or hardware raid. If the raid is rebuilding, or syncing the output of the command below will tell you cat procmdstat chunk size. Bug 217291 fc6 does not recognize fc4 software raid upgrade fails. This site is the linux raid kernel list communitymanaged reference for linux software raid as implemented in recent version 4 kernels and earlier. I am adapting this howto that is based on fc8 to a fc6 server that i have.

Configure raid on loop devices and lvm over top of raid. Configuring software raid on oracle linux 6 this article describes the steps required to configure software raid on oracle linux 6 ol6rhel6. If you have a different vendor install their tool if not yet present. Software raid, properly implemented, can eliminate system downtime caused by disk drive errors. If you are doing raid with multiple disks on one scsi or raid controller, you can get a bad effect where a controller problem results in a request to the disk timing out. Hardware raid configuration is usually done via the system bios when the server boots up, and once configured, it is absolutely transparent to linux. Which one is recommended for file server and database server. Ive been installing fedora core 6 a lot lately on my laptop, and on two servers at work. The source code to the linux kernel, the raid modules, and. The basic idea of raid redundant arrays of inexpensive disks is to combine multiple small, independent disk drives into an array of disk drives which yields performance and recoverability exceeding that of a single large expensive drive sled.

For this purpose, the storage media used for this hard disks, ssds and so forth are simply connected to the computer as individual drives, somewhat like the direct sata ports on the motherboard. Raid can be created, if there are minimum 2 number of disk connected to a raid controller and make a logical volume or more drives can be added in an array according to defined raid levels. The process is similar to that in ol5rhel5, but some of the screens look a little different. The mdadm utility can be used to create and manage storage arrays using linuxs software raid capabilities. If you are working as a linux system administrator or linux system engineer or you are already a storage engineer or you are planning to start your career in field of linux or you are preparing for any linux certification exam like rhce or you are preparing for linux admin interview then the the understanding of concept of raid become so important for you along with its configuration. This allows linux to use various firmware or driverbased raid volumes, also known as fake raid. I ran the benchmarks using various chunk sizes to see if that had an effect on either hardware or software configurations for the. Comparison of software raid on windows versus linux by angsuman chakraborty, gaea news network sunday, february 18, 2007. Raid 0 was introduced by keeping only performance in mind. Learn basic concepts of software raid chunk, mirroring, striping and parity and essential raid device management commands in detail. Software raid how to optimize software raid on linux using. The comparison of these two competing linux raid offerings were done with two ssds of raid0 and raid1 and then four ssds using raid0, raid1, and raid10 levels. We just need to remember that the smallest of the hdds or partitions dictates the arrays capacity. Unfortunately, this software doesnt come with most distributions by default.

I am now looking to get monitoring software for the perc running in fc6. They use mirroring, striping, or parity, and various combinations of these. Software raid are available without using physical hardware those are called as software raid. I will explain this in more detail in the upcoming chapters. Mdadm is a commandline utility that allows for quick and easy manipulation of raid devices. Io controller intel c621 c620 series chipset ptr prepare to remove for nvme non raid drives. For software raid i used the linux kernel software raid functionality of a system running 64bit fedora 9. This howto does not treat any aspects of hardware raid. In our earlier articles, weve seen how to setup a raid 0 and raid 1 with minimum 2 number of disks. Software raid can be configured during the graphical installation of red hat linux or during a kickstart installation. Mdadm is linux based software that allows you to use the operating system to create and handle raid arrays with ssds or normal hdds.

In this post we will be going through the steps to configure software raid level 0 on linux. Mar 26, 2015 creating a software raid array in operating system software is the easiest way to go. Get details of raid configuration linux stack overflow. This article describes the steps required to configure software raid on oracle linux 6 ol6rhel6. This is the raid layer that is the standard in linux 2. In general, software raid offers very good performance and is relatively easy to maintain. For details about the different raid levels check the wikipedia raid page. A raid 1 configuration is a simple mirror of two hard discs. Flexibility is the key advantage of an open source software raid, like linux mdadm, but may require a specialized skillset for proper administration. There are several different basic levels of raid, from raid 0 to raid 6. Windows 8 comes with everything you need to use software raid, while the linux package mdadm is listed. This article explains how to createmanage a software raid array using mdadm. In this article i will share the steps to configure software raid 5 using three disks but you can use the same method to create software raid 5 array for more than 3 disks based on your requirement.

We will be publishing a series of posts on configuring different levels of raid with its software implementation in linux. Linux provides md kernel module for software raid configuration. With this program, users can create a software raid array in a matter of minutes. I want to perform a complete fsck on the drive to get some more information, but a fsck devmd0 brings a clean due to the software raid layer in between. The type is fd linux raid autodetect and needs to be set for all partitions andor drives used in the raid group. Its a common scenario to use software raid on linux virtual machines in azure to present multiple attached data disks as a single raid device. I have written another article with comparison and difference between various raid types using figures including pros and cons of. It should replace many of the unmaintained and outofdate documents out there such as the software raid howto and the linux raid faq.

Jun 24, 2015 while a hardware raid would be set up in the bios and automatically used by the linux kernel, a software raid will require somewhat more work on linux. I love fc6 once its installed, and its pretty pretty easy to install, even if youre doing something exotic like a software raid or lvm. The raid tools are included in almost every major linux distribution. This howto describes how to use software raid under linux. Linux software raid often called mdraid or md raid makes the use of raid possible without a hardware raid controller. Linux does have drivers for some raid chipsets, but instead of trying to get some unsupported, propietary driver to work with your system, you may be better off with the md driver, which is opensource and well supported. Many hypervisors, including vmware, do not offer software. Monitoring and managing linux software raid prefetch. Another level, linear has emerged, and especially raid level 0 is often combined with raid level 1.

Human interface infrastructure hii supported highlevel specifications. We have a linux server running with software raid1. To setup raid 10, we need at least 4 number of disks. Here we will use both raid 0 and raid 1 to perform a raid 10 setup with minimum of 4 drives. I found somewhere that the lsi 8480e is nearly identical to the perc5i. Besides its own formats for raid volumes metadata, linux software raid also supports external metadata formats, since version 2. Note that when it comes to md devices manipulation, you should always remember that you are working with entire filesystems. This is the raid layer that is the standard in linux2. This looks to the controller like a problem with the disk device, so the disk is marked offline. Linux create software raid 1 mirror array nixcraft. When installing fc6 i had to boot with nodmraid nompath to avoid the bios software raid. Software raid configuration read chapter 3 redundant array of independent disks raid first to learn about raid, the differences between hardware and software raid, and the differences between raid 0, 1, and 5. Linux software raid mdadm testing is a continuation of the earlier standalone benchmarks.

So i tried to install the megaraid storage manager linux version 1. How to create a software raid 5 in linux mint ubuntu. Unified extensible firmware interface uefi raid configuration utility. Once the node is up make sure your software raid 0 array is mounted on your mount point i. I followed along with the howto, how to set up software raid1 on a running system by falko.

Software raid how to optimize software raid on linux. In order to use software raid we have to configure raid md device which is a composite of two or more storage devices. It is important to note the difference where in hardware raid you partition the array while in software raid you raid the partitions. It addresses a specific version of the software raid layer, namely the 0. Installed mdadm in live system, then create linux software raid with this command for example. These instructions will suit someone with a home system who would prefer their files be safe or those running small selfhosted servers. Comparison of software raid on windows versus linux. Where possible, information should be tagged with the minimum. It is used in modern gnulinux distributions in place of older software raid utilities such as raidtools2 or raidtools mdadm is free software maintained by, and ed to, neil brown of suse, and licensed under the terms of version 2 or later of the gnu general public license. For this setup i decided to create a software raid 1 with the 2 discs in the system. We can use full disks, or we can use same sized partitions on different sized drives. Multipath is not a software raid mechanism, but does involve multiple devices.

Administrators have great flexibility in coordinating their individual storage devices and creating logical storage devices that have greater performance or redundancy characteristics. A redundant array of independent drives or disks, also known as redundant array of inexpensive drives or disks raid is an term for data storage schemes that divide andor replicate data among multiple hard drives. A raid array, no matter how many disks are in it, looks like a single logical storage drive to your system. Do not mix disks of different sizes, doing so would result in performance of the raidset to be limited to that of the slowest disk. After following the adding linux to the vista bootloader instructions i am unable to boot from my linux drives. How to set up a software raid on linux addictivetips. Apr 28, 2017 how to create a software raid 5 on linux. Mar 01, 2008 i followed along with the howto, how to set up software raid1 on a running system by falko. Mar 08, 2007 after following the adding linux to the vista bootloader instructions i am unable to boot from my linux drives. The softwareraid howto linux documentation project.

1215 1128 1274 602 778 226 1062 1472 1294 690 800 405 435 392 1348 679 1340 255 1281 1313 1007 319 223 1073 1026 221 511 776 1037 731 1018 62 353 468 438 207 89 340 1089 194 557 546 781 1434 664 109 623